    Hi, In my jsp on some button click am calling a servlet and in the servlet am invoking an stateless ejb.In ejb a doing some business logic followed by database query which would return millions of records.Can I return resultset to jsp and show some small chunk of data initially say 1000 records and when user says next display next 1000 records in resultset.Can I close connection object once user closes jsp page?Any other alternative?

    Consider using CachedRowSet implementation, its a disconnected rowset, so it will be leaner and easier to pass to JSP as compared to resultset..